What will our relationships be like in heaven?

Answered in 1 source

In heaven, relationships will be perfected, free from sin and strife, leading to perfect joy and unity among believers.

Heaven is described as a place of perfected relationships, devoid of the conflicts and strife that plague interpersonal connections in this life. Revelation 21:4 assures that there will be no more mourning or pain, indicating that the relationships will be entirely harmonious. In heaven, believers will love one another perfectly, as all faults and grievances will be removed. This perfect fellowship mirrors the relationship between the Father and the Son, allowing for a communal experience of joy and unity that reflects God's glory.
Scripture References: Revelation 21:4, Hebrews 12:22-24, 1 John 3:2
